Davis Marker Dedication Ceremony

On November 1, 2025 the brothers of LCDR Edward Lea USN, Camp 2 conducted a ceremony at Glenwood Cemetery in Houston to honor Captain Mahlon E. Davis, Company A, 21st US Colored Troops and to dedicate his new headstone, which was sponsored by Camp 2.  They were joined by sisters from the Sarah Emma Seelye Ladies Auxiliary #1 and the Sarah Emma Edmonds Detached Tent #4, DUVCW.

This engraving, entitled Capture of USS Harriet Lane, 1 January 1863, was published in Harper’s History of the Great Rebellion, page 421, and depicts Confederates boarding the Harriet Lane from the C.S. gunboats Neptune and Bayou City.

REPORT and PICTURES FROM 2025 DEPARTMENT ENCAMPMENT

The 31st Annual Department of Texas and Louisiana Encampment on May 10, 2025 in Houston was a big success.  We were so pleased to be joined by Commander in Chief Kevin Martin and National Auxiliary President Rosemary Martin as our guests of honor.  Congratulations to newly-elected Department Commander Brook Thomas, DSVC John Vander Meulen, DJVC Butch Durham, and to all of the 2025-2026 officers.

DC Phillips & PDC Schulze

Highlights for Camp 2 included the Camp Brother of the Year Award for SVC Herbert Powers and the Department Achievement Award, presented by Department Commander Timothy Phillips to our very own Secretary/Treasurer, PDC Stephen Schulze.

Now it is on to August when we meet again in Houston for the 144th Sons of Union Veterans of the Civil War National Encampment.
